Madad Jatak de-seated, re-elections ordered at 15 polling stations

QUETTA: Balochistan Provincial Minister Ali Madad Jatak has been de-seated, with the election tribunal ordering re-elections at 15 polling stations.

The decision was handed down by Justice Abdullah Baloch in response to an application submitted by JUI candidate Usman Perkani.

The ruling highlights the tribunal’s dedication to maintaining electoral transparency in the constituency.
